Joe Gomez moved to Anfield after playing only 24 Championship games for Charlton last season.

The England U19 international, who can play at either full back or central defence, finally completed a dramatic rise to Premier League stardom after being drafted into Charlton's U18 squad when he was only 13.

Since then Gomez, who starred in the England U18s European championships success last summer, has also represented his country at U16 and 17s level.

His move now clears the way for Uruguayan Sebastien Coates to complete a £2million move to Sunderland where he spent last season on loan.

Gomez said last night: "It's a dream come true. It's a bit surreal and it hasn't really hit me yet. But I'm buzzing and just excited to get started."
